Disability
Disability insurance pays an insured person an income when that person is unable to work because of an accident or illness. Learn more about disability insurance here.

Annuities
What is an annuity? In its most general sense, an annuity is an agreement for one person or organization to pay another a stream or series of payments. Usually the term "annuity" relates to a contract between you and a life insurance company, but a charity or a trust can take the place of the insurance company. Learn more about annuities here.
